South Shore Regional Centre for Education
The South Shore Regional Centre for Education (SSRCE) practices the culturally responsive pedagogy approach in providing an inclusive, diverse, equitable, safe and healthy education that supports learning and success both personally and academically to the 59,000 residents of Lunenburg and Queens Counties, an area of 5,250 square kilometres and a total of 23 schools.
Regional Centres for Education have Employment Equity Policies and / or processes and we actively encourage applications from under-represented groups, particularly people of African Nova Scotian, African Canadian and African ancestry and Mi’kmaw / Indigenous ancestry. Please ensure that you complete the self-identification portion on the position application.
Casual Teacher Assistant
The South Shore Regional Centre for Education is currently accepting applications for casual Teacher Assistants interested in working in all schools in Lunenburg and Queens Counties.
Candidates must be willing and available to work, on a casual basis, in one or more of the schools.
Minimum Qualifications :
- Post secondary training in health or education, or a Community College Diploma in Human Services (with an Educational Support concentration), Public School Program Support Assistant (PSPA) certificate, FEDS Diploma and / or experience working as a Teacher Assistant.
- Effective communication and interpersonal skills.
- Experience working with students on individualized program and behaviour modification plans.
- Experience working with students with other exceptionalities.
- Knowledge of assistive and supportive technologies.
- Current first aid certification.
- Vulnerable Sector Check / Criminal Records Check and Child Abuse Check (clear and completed within the last 3 months).
Please apply to this job if you are interested in being added to the South Shore Regional Centre for Education's Casual Teacher Assistant list. After you have applied to this opening, your application will be reviewed by Regional staff. If your application is approved, you will receive further information from us by e-mail.
Please note that if you are already on our casual list, you do not need to reapply.
Rate of Pay : $15.06 / hr
BACKGROUND / SECURITY CHECKS :
The South Shore Regional Centre for Education requires all newly hired employees to provide a satisfactory Criminal Record / Vulnerable Sector Check and a Nova Scotia Child Abuse Register Check. We will accept checks completed within the last 3 months.
